In this episode Peter Oppenheimer, Chief Global Strategist and Head of Macro Research in Europe for Goldman Sachs joins us to discuss his new book Any Happy Returns: Structural Changes and Super Cycles in Markets. Peter believes financial cycles are the primary driver of investor returns. He explains how each cycle consists of four phases with distinct characteristics in terms of returns, earnings growth and valuations. We talk about the structural changes that are creating headwinds for markets in our current super-cycle and how AI and the energy transition might help offset them.
